Stranraer vs Brechin City - Christian Nade unavailable as Stranraer look for hat-trick of league wins



Posted Saturday, October 01, 2016 by PA

Stranraer striker Christian Nade will miss his side's attempt to win a third game in a row against Brechin with an ankle problem.

Manager Brian Reid said: "We went to Queen's Park last weekend and won 2-0 to build on a good win over Albion Rovers the week before. We are starting to achieve the results required to get us up the table and into the play-off zone.

"It will be a test to get the third win as Brechin have good experienced players and sit in second place. However we know that a win takes us closer to them and that is motivation enough."

Brechin are able to include Dougie Hill after he shook off a back injury but however Chris O'Neil remains out with a hamstring problem.

Player-manager Darren Dods said: "We faced Peterhead last week, who are like Stranraer in that they are a better side than their league position would indicate. We were good in the first half but poor in the second and we got the win. It would be great to win this one as well.

"We do however recognise that Stair Park is a very tough venue and that Stranraer are hitting a bit of form so this will be a difficult game."
